Chiara Baschetti - photo #101

Chiara Baschetti, photo #511133
Chiara Baschetti pic #511132 2326x3000 2
Chiara Baschetti pic #511133 2326x3000 1
Chiara Baschetti pic #511134 2326x3000 1

Chiara Baschetti photo #511133 (101 of 151)
Added: 2012-07-17 00:00:00
Size: 2326x3000 px (0 Kb)

More Chiara Baschetti photos

Chiara Baschetti pic #436826 1363x1758 1
Chiara Baschetti pic #493467 1300x1300
Chiara Baschetti pic #518156 1023x1415
Chiara Baschetti pic #1355635 362x559